Valley Veterinary Group Veterinary Surgery in Reading, Berkshire The Valley Veterinary Group is a well established business, with years of experience.

We have a long-standing and well established partnership with RCVS Tier 2 Accreditation and provide the highest quality care and treatments to your animals. From our surgeries in Tutts Clump, Pangbourne and Spencers Wood, our services cover Reading, Newbury and Basingstoke, treating companion animals, horses and small-holdings. Our dedicated team of veterinary surgeons have a wealth of knowledge a

nd work closely with a support team of veterinary nurses and administrative staff. We are also a Veterinary Nurse Training practice.
